Foster Wheeler AG (FWLT)

Foster Wheeler Awarded Contract for Four Circulating Fluidized-Bed Steam Generators in India
finance.yahoo.com
From the article:"...The terms of the agreement were not disclosed and the contract value was included in the company’s second-quarter 2011 bookings.

Foster Wheeler will design and supply four 150 MWe (gross megawatt electric) CFB steam generators and provide site advisory and commissioning services for the project. The CFB steam generators will be designed to burn a blend of pet coke and coal while meeting applicable environmental regulatory requirements..."
